5. Maintenance
Replace without Move Licenses using PDM and IMS3
Both the broken handset and the spare handset must be
of the same device type and have
same functionality license.
1 In the handset, press *#34# in idle mode and sel
ect “License“ to check that both
handsets have same device type and licenses.
2 Make sure that the broken handset is saved in the Device Manager (indicated by a
in the Saved column. If not, in the Numbers tab, right-click the broken handset
and select “Save“.
3 Switch off the broken handset to make it offline.
If the spare handset is not prepared with the basi
c network
settings, also perform the steps
4 - 7.
4 Open the PDM.
5 Put the spare handset in the Desktop Programmer (DP1)cradle.
6
Run the template with the basic network settings containing (see 4.4 Configure a
Handset with a Template on page 13):
Network settings
1
(located under Network > Network A, B, C, or D)
VoIP settings
2
(located under VoIP)
Unite settings
3
(located under Device > Unite)
7 Remove the handset from the Desktop Programmer (DP1)cradle. The handset might
be restarted depending on parameter changes.
8
Enter the number and the password
4
(if any). Press “Login”.
The spare handset is automatically updated from the IMS3 and might be restarted
depending on the param
eter changes. The last stored settings for the broken handset in the
IMS3 has been transferred to the new handset.
Replace and Move License using PDM and IMS3
The broken handset and the spare handset do not have
the same device t
ype and/or have
the same functionality license.
In order to move the licenses to the spare handset, it must be an unlicensed Talker. To check
that the handset is unlicensed, press *#34# in idle mode and select “License“. Only i62
Talker must be displayed here.
1 Make sure that the broken handset is saved in the Device Manager (indicated by a
in the Saved column. If not, in the Numbers tab, right-click the broken handset
and select “Save“.
2 Switch off the broken handset to make it offline.
3 Open the PDM.
4 Put the unlicensed spare handset (Talker) in t
he Desktop Programm
er (DP1)cradle.
5 Run the template with the basic network settings containing (see 4.4 Configure a
Handset with a Template on page 13):
Network settings
1
(located under Network > Network A, B, C, or D)
VoIP settings
2
(located under VoIP)
Unite settings
3
(located under Device > Unite)
1. All required system settings for the WLAN. For example SSID and Security mode.
2. VoIP protocol, Gatekeeper IP address or SIP Proxy IP address used to access the PBX.
3. IP address and password (if any) to the IMS3
.
4. The password is only required if
the “Password“ parameter is set.
